Kepler Capital Sticks to Its Buy Rating for Nokia (0HAF)

Tipranks - Wed Mar 4, 7:50PM CST

Kepler Capital analyst Sebastien Sztabowicz maintained a Buy rating on Nokia on March 2 and set a price target of €6.50. The company’s shares closed last Monday at €6.83.

According to TipRanks, Sztabowicz is an analyst with an average return of -3.8% and a 44.81% success rate. Sztabowicz covers the Technology sector, focusing on stocks such as STMicroelectronics NV, Nokia, and Soitec SA.

The word on The Street in general, suggests a Hold analyst consensus rating for Nokia with a €5.86 average price target.

0HAF market cap is currently €38.12B and has a P/E ratio of 55.85.

Based on the recent corporate insider activity of 36 insiders, corporate insider sentiment is neutral on the stock.
